Pros and Trade-offs

The Keychron K4 HE is a premium investment for users who want cutting-edge magnetic switch technology, a full layout with numpad, and top-tier gaming features. The Keychron J4 is a compelling budget-friendly alternative that offers core customization via QMK/VIA and a space-saving TKL layout, but sacrifices advanced switch tech and the numpad. Prioritize your need for magnetic switch capabilities and layout when choosing.

Keychron J4

  • +More affordable price point for a QMK/VIA compatible wireless keyboard.
  • +Compact 80% TKL layout saves desk space.
  • +Hot-swappable version supports a wide range of standard 3-pin and 5-pin MX switches.
  • +Includes multiple layers of acoustic foam (IXPE, PET, EPDM) for sound dampening.
  • +Offers two adjustable typing angles (4.5° and 9.6°).

  • Battery capacity is listed as only 1mAh, which appears to be an error or indicates a very small battery.
  • Lacks the advanced magnetic switch features like adjustable actuation and Rapid Trigger.
  • Does not include a numeric keypad.

Keychron K4 HE

  • +Features Gateron double-rail magnetic switches with adjustable actuation points (0.2-3.8mm).
  • +Includes advanced gaming features like Rapid Trigger, Analog Mode, and Last Key Priority.
  • +Large 4000mAh battery promises extended wireless use.
  • +96% layout includes a numpad in a relatively compact form factor.
  • +Build incorporates an aluminum plate, aluminum or wood case accents, and multiple foam layers (EVA, EPDM, silicone).

  • Substantially more expensive than the J4.
  • Hot-swappable feature is limited exclusively to Gateron double-rail magnetic switches.
  • Larger and heavier (approx. 1090g) than the TKL J4.

Which Keyboard Is Better for Your Needs?

The Keychron K4 HE is the stronger choice for gaming, office work, programming, and content creation due to its advanced magnetic switches, full 96% layout, and extensive feature set. The Keychron J4 wins for travel due to its smaller TKL size and for modding due to its broad compatibility with standard MX switches. Your primary use case clearly dictates the winner.

GamingKeychron K4 HE
  • The K4 HE features adjustable actuation points from 0.2 to 3.8 mm and Rapid Trigger functionality.
  • It includes gaming-centric features like Last Key Priority (LKP) and Snap Click for directional inputs.
  • Its magnetic switches with TMR sensors are designed for ultra-low latency and precise control.
OfficeKeychron K4 HE
  • The K4 HE's 96% layout includes a numeric keypad, beneficial for data entry.
  • It offers a significantly larger 4000mAh battery for extended wireless use.
  • It includes dedicated Mac and Windows keycaps and a system toggle for multi-OS compatibility.
ProgrammingKeychron K4 HE
  • The 96% layout provides arrow keys and a numpad while saving some space over a full-size board.
  • The adjustable typing angle (5°/8°/11°) and multiple foam layers may improve long-session comfort.
  • It supports Dynamic Keystrokes, allowing up to 4 actions per key based on press depth for macros.
TravelKeychron J4
  • The J4 has a more compact 80% TKL layout, taking up less desk or bag space.
  • It is listed at a significantly lower price point, reducing risk if damaged during travel.
  • The vendor description does not specify a weight for the J4, but its smaller size typically correlates with lower weight.
ModdingKeychron J4
  • The J4's hot-swappable version supports almost all 3-pin and 5-pin MX-style mechanical switches.
  • It uses a standard steel plate, which is widely compatible with aftermarket parts.
  • The K4 HE is only compatible with specific Gateron double-rail magnetic switches, severely limiting switch options.
Content CreationKeychron K4 HE
  • The full 96% layout with numpad is useful for shortcut commands and timeline scrubbing in editing software.
  • Analog Mode allows for variable, gamepad-like input which can be mapped to brush pressure or zoom speed.
  • The construction includes an aluminum plate and case options, which may provide a more premium, stable feel.
